Step 7: Cut over the nightly reindex for the Marrowfield catalog search. Before the release window, confirm the previous night's index build on the Tansey cluster completed and passed the document-count parity check against the primary store. Schedule the new job to start after the analytics ETL drains, otherwise the shard writers will contend for I/O. Once verified, disable the legacy cron entry permanently. The reindex job should be provisioned with the parameters below.

config for kadug-yahop:
quenwyn:
  pin: 2459
  metrics_host: metrics.quenwyn.lumicsys.internal
  tenant: julax
  seal: seal_0d5ead96

Changelog 3.2.0 — WavecrestAudio preview defaults changed. For security review: waveform previews are now rendered server-side in a sandboxed worker rather than in the client, eliminating the untrusted decoder path flagged last quarter. Upload size caps were lowered, MIME sniffing is strict, and rendered previews are stripped of embedded metadata before storage. The preview worker starts with the following configuration values.

deployment values, bajog-fahop:
PRAMIR_LOG_LEVEL=error
PRAMIR_METRICS_HOST=metrics.pramir.norvacorp.internal
PRAMIR_POOL_SIZE=16

## Reseller Programme — Managers Only

Welcome aboard! Quick primer: the Varnholt reseller programme covers our Cloudspanner line across the Meridale region. Tiers are Bronze through Platinum, margins run 12–28%, and partners recertify annually. Tessa Brockhurst runs day-to-day operations and can walk you through the partner scorecards. Two Platinum partners are up for renewal next quarter, which ties directly into where we want the channel to go next.

confidential, hahif-bagep: The finance team signed off on a budget of $24.6 million for Project Beldor. The renewal with Eliaxek Systems closes at $22.8 million a year, 9 percent below the last contract.